In his role as an attorney, Bart is Managing Partner of the Law Office of Bart S. Fisher www.bartsfisher.com and a member of the District of Columbia bar.  For 22 years,  he practiced law with Patton Boggs LLP in Washington, D.C., where he was a partner. Dr. Fisher has also been a partner at major law firms Arent Fox and Of Counsel with Porter, Wright, Morris & Arthur, Bryan Cave,  and Dorsey & Whitney. 

Has held an AV(a) Preeminent rating for 35 years for the “Highest Possible Peer Review Rating for Legal Ability and Ethical Standards” from Martindale-Hubbell.

Bart has taught at Johns Hopkins University and also taught international trade and investment at the Georgetown University School of Foreign Service, George Mason University, and the Elliott School of International Affairs of George Washington University.

Fisher graduated from Harvard Law School, Johns Hopkins School of Advanced International Studies in Washington, D.C., and Bologna, Italy (M.A. and Ph.D.), and Washington University (B.A.).  Dr. Fisher was elected to Phi Beta Kappa at Washington University and awarded a Brookings Institution Fellowship.  

He has served as President of the Aplastic Anemia and MDS International Foundation which he founded.

Dr. Fisher is Currently engaged in infrastructure projects throughout many countries in Asia and Africa. He has particular expertise in arranging financing for infrastructure projects on behalf of developing countries.  Bart has acted as bond counsel for governments around the world.

In his role as an investment banker, Dr. Fisher is Managing Partner of JJ&B, LLC, a boutique investment bank in Washington, DC (www.jjbllc.com)  He has concluded many successful transactions, including the refinancing of Midway Airlines.

Dr. Fisher is Chairman of Omni Advisors LLC, an investment bank in Washington, DC and New York (www.omni-advisors.com)  

He is listed in Who’s Who in the World, Who’s Who in American Law, and Who’s Who in America.

Publications include many articles and the following books:  The International Coffee Agreement: A Study in Coffee Diplomacy (Praeger 1972); Regulating the Multinational Enterprise: National and International Challenges, ed. with Jeff Turner (Praeger 1985); Barter in the World Economy, ed., with Kathleen M. Harte (Praeger 1985); International Trade and Investment:  Regulating International Business, co-author with John Barton (Little, Brown & Company 1986), which has been used as the standard casebook on international trade and investment law in many law schools in the United States; and India Wakes:  Post Coronavirus New World Order, co-author Arun Tiwari (Sakal Media Pvt. Ltd.  2020).
